Transaction 99efacbe3ecab3366bb90416296df7020ca8c5dd724a164085e2635002f73b50
1 Input
1 Output
-
99efacbe3ecab3366bb90416296df7020ca8c5dd724a164085e2635002f73b50:0
- value
- 1526846
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f556aacda5030e704db8f8db0a5016c285acc10 OP_EQUAL
- address
- 3K8hK3FtoiDc5Vidc8qXYKFFz1YhsuV9Z4